2 Peter 1:4
Through these he has given us his very great and precious promises, so that through them you may participate in the divine nature, having escaped the corruption in the world caused by evil desires.
Application:
A key to spiritual growth is sharing in the divine nature, which penetrates and resides within every believer from the moment of salvation through the Holy Spirit. In a manner of speaking, Christians have God’s nature woven into their DNA. This nature includes spiritual appetite and godly behavior.*
Yet the divine nature is implanted in seed form (cf. 1 Pet 1:23) and doesn’t immediately translate into mature, godly living. Rather, it provides every Christian the potential to escape the corruption in the world due to evil desire, much like a seed offers its possessor the possibility to grow a plant. When the seed is nurtured and grows, the life of the Spirit flourishes in a believer’s soul, and this growth is manifested in the body through righteousness living.*
Paul echoes this message in 2 Corinthians 7:1:
Therefore, having these promises, beloved, let us cleanse ourselves from all filthiness of the flesh and spirit, perfecting holiness in the fear of God.
As we grow in Christ, we allow ourselves to be led by the Holy Spirit rather than by the lust of the flesh. Through this, we testify that we are God’s children (Romans 8:14-17).
